Dodgers Host Red Sox in Key Series Opener

The Los Angeles Dodgers will host the Boston Red Sox at Dodger Stadium to commence a three-game series, with the first pitch slated for 10:10 p.m. ET on Friday. Edgardo Henriquez, holding a 4-1 record and 2.79 ERA, is slated to start for the Dodgers. Los Angeles currently leads the NL West with a 69-40 season record.

The visiting Boston Red Sox, who sit third in the AL East with a 57-51 record, are expected to have Ranger Suarez on the mound. Fans can watch the game on SportsNet LA and NESN, with streaming available on Fubo.

Notable offensive performances include the Dodgers' Shohei Ohtani, who has hit 23 home runs and driven in 65 runs this season. Freddie Freeman is also a key contributor with a .301 batting average and 15 home runs. For the Red Sox, Willson Contreras boasts a .944 OPS, with 23 home runs and 67 RBIs.

Both teams are contending with significant injury lists. The Dodgers have multiple players on the 15-day and 60-day injured lists, including Blake Snell and Tyler Glasnow. The Red Sox also have a substantial number of players sidelined, with injuries impacting pitchers like Tanner Houck and position players such as Triston Casas.
